To help you understand the key issues facing our industry, please use the following glossary of terms:

Fault
Point of trouble in an electric circuit.

Federal Energy Regulatory Commission (FERC)
The independent, Washington, D.C.-based regulatory agency within the U.S. Department of Energy that approves rates for wholesale electricity transactions and regulates the transmission of electricity in interstate commerce for utilities, power marketers, power pools, power exchanges and independent system operators.

Feedback
Circuit energized from the same source.

Feeder
Line supplying all of the branch circuits with the main supply of current.

Flash Arc
The flow of electric current across the gap in a circuit which causes a light or a flow.

Flexible Conduit
Nonrigid conduit made of a fabric or metal strip wound spirally.

Fluctuating Voltage
Service goes from bright to dim and back to bright intermittently.
